Message type: E = Error
Message class: RPM_DATAARCHIVING - Project Data Archiving Messages
Message number: 012
Message text: Snapshot of &1 &2 written into archive

- Snapshot of &1 &2 written into archive ?The SAP error message RPM_DATAARCHIVING012 indicates that a snapshot of a specific object (identified by &1 and &2) has been successfully written into an archive. This message is not necessarily an error but rather an informational message indicating that the data archiving process has completed for the specified object.
